FG04 VMD is a 2004 Rover Streetwise in Blue with a 1,396c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2004 Rover Streetwise models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.0% with a typical mileage of 51,781 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Rover Streetwise f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 4,744 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FG04 VMD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rover Streetwise typ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 22 years old, this Rover Streetwise is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
